Quote:
pan cyan would never ever grow in cubensis parameters...
That's news to me. I used to grow them both side by side, and even combined both into a single substrate a few times. They both like cow or horse manure, and both fruit readily under the same fruiting conditions. Pans tend to take an extra week to pin, but not always. RR
